Default Software Issue - My Computer or CC?

When I visit the CC site, I get logged on automatically. Then I click on New Posts and review the list. After going thru the list and making any comments, I click on the "Mark Forums Read" under the Quick Links.

Everything OK so far.

But if there is a lot of new posts (3 or more pages), sometimes I close my browser before I finish reading all of the threads. I do NOT click on the "Mark Forums Read" link. Yesterday, I did that twice. But when I came back to CC, and clicked on New Posts, it did NOT include the New Posts that were listed on my prior visit to the site. To view all of the new posts I had to click on the "Today's Posts".

Is that normal? If it's not normal, is it a CC software issue or my computer.

Suggestion - I'm sure that a lot of users (including me) would like to be able to do a "Mark Post Read" command on individual posts, rather than just a Mark All Forums Read".
